How To Soften Converse Sneakers Easily

Many sneaker enthusiasts and casual wearers alike appreciate the iconic style of Converse sneakers. However, one common complaint that often arises is discomfort due to the stiffness of new pairs. The nature of the materials used in their construction can lead to a break-in period that isn’t always pleasant. The good news is that there are several effective methods to soften these sneakers, helping you achieve that cozy, lived-in feel without sacrificing your sense of style.

Breaking Them In Naturally

One of the simplest approaches to softening your Converse sneakers is to wear them regularly. The more you wear them, the more they adapt to the contours of your feet. Start by wearing them for short periods around the house. This allows your feet to stretch the fabric and rubber gently without committing to an entire day out. Gradually increase the time you spend in them, giving the materials the opportunity to soften and mold to your unique foot shape. This method is free and straightforward but can take longer to achieve noticeable results.

The Role of Thick Socks

If you’re looking to speed up the breaking-in process, consider using thick socks. Wearing two pairs of socks or investing in some cushy, thick wool or athletic socks while you break in your Converse can make a significant difference. The extra padding will compress the shoe’s material as you walk, promoting a softer feel. This technique not only quickens the fitting process but also provides extra comfort around your ankles. Just be mindful to remove the extra layer while you’re outside to prevent overheating.

Using a Hairdryer for Gentle Heat

Applying gentle heat can also help in softening your Converse sneakers. Grab a hairdryer and set it to a low heat setting. While focusing on areas that feel especially stiff, keep the dryer moving to avoid overheating any specific section. The idea here is to warm the fabric, allowing it to become more pliable. Once it’s warmed up, put the shoes on while they’re still warm. This combination of warmth and movement encourages the materials to stretch and conform to your feet.

Conditioning the Material

Just as you would treat leather, Converse sneakers can benefit from conditioning treatments designed for canvas. There are several products available specifically for this purpose. Look for a canvas or fabric conditioner and apply it according to the instructions. Generally, you’ll need to clean the sneakers first before application. A soft cloth will do, then work the conditioner into the canvas gently. Let them dry naturally, and you might be surprised by the difference in flexibility.

Stretching Solutions

Another fantastic method is to use shoe stretchers. They’re designed to expand the shoe’s width and soften materials at the same time. Purchase a pair of shoe stretchers that fit your sneakers’ sizing. You can leave them in overnight or for a few hours to achieve the desired softness. This method can also address any specific pinch points that tend to form blisters or discomfort over time, giving you a more personalized fit.

Moisture and Steam Treatment

Applying some moisture can aid in softening your sneakers as well. Steam is particularly effective in this regard. You can use a clothes steamer or carefully boil water and hold the shoe above the steam. This method allows the canvas to absorb a bit of moisture, making it easier to reshape and soften. After applying steam, wear the shoes immediately; this will help the material cling to the shape of your foot, reducing stiffness significantly.

Investing in Insoles

Sometimes the issue isn’t just the outer materials but the comfort levels of your feet themselves. Padded insoles can transform the feel of Converse sneakers from stiff and uncomfortable to cushy and supportive. Consider investing in quality insoles that provide extra support and cushioning. You’ll notice an immediate improvement in comfort level, and these insoles can add additional softness to your shoes, making every step feel light and effortless.

Regular Maintenance for Longevity

To keep your Converse sneakers feeling comfortable and soft, regular maintenance is crucial. Dust and dirt can accumulate, causing stiffness and reducing the lifespan of the materials. Clean them regularly with a mild detergent and soft brush. This allows the canvas to breathe while removing debris that might contribute to discomfort. Regular cleaning and conditioning will not only help in softening the shoe but also enhance their look and feel over time.
